首页 > 电脑教程 > 电脑知识 > 如何求解Windows错误代码和' Reference_by_pointer” (0x00000018)

如何求解Windows错误代码和' Reference_by_pointer” (0x00000018)

William Shakespeare
发布: 2025-03-21 17:49:48
原创
641 人浏览过

如何求解Windows错误代码“ Referent_by_pointer”(0x00000018)

由错误代码0x00000018表示的“ Referent_by_pointer”错误是Windows中的一种蓝屏死亡屏幕(BSOD)。要解决此问题,请系统地遵循以下步骤:

  1. 检查硬件问题:由于此错误通常与硬件问题有关,因此首先检查您的RAM。使用内存诊断工具(例如Windows Memory Diagnostic或Memtest86)检查任何故障。如果发现问题,请更换故障的RAM模块。
  2. 更新或回滚驱动程序:过时或不兼容的驱动程序可能会导致此错误。转到设备管理器,查找与硬件相关的驱动程序,然后将其更新为最新版本。另外,如果您最近更新了驱动程序,请考虑回到以前的版本。
  3. 运行系统文件检查器(SFC): SFC工具可以修复损坏的系统文件。打开命令提示符作为管理员,并运行命令sfc /scannow 。如果发现并解决了错误,请重新启动计算机并检查问题是否持续。
  4. 检查BIOS更新:过时的BIOS也可能导致此错误。访问您的计算机或主板制造商网站以下载并安装最新的BIOS更新。
  5. 执行干净的引导:消除软件冲突,执行干净的引导。这从最小的驱动程序和启动程序开始启动窗口。如果在干净的启动过程中没有发生错误,则逐渐重新启用启动程序来识别有问题的软件。
  6. 还原或重新安装Windows:作为最后的手段,如果以上步骤无法解决问题,请考虑使用系统还原以还原到系统正常运行的先前状态。如果失败,您可能需要重新安装Windows。

Windows中“ Reference_by_pointer”错误的常见原因是什么?

Windows中的“ Reference_by_pointer”错误可以由各种因素触发,通常包括:

  1. RAM故障:有缺陷的RAM模块是此错误的常见原因。系统可能正在尝试引用不存在或有缺陷的内存。
  2. 驱动程序问题:不兼容或过时的驱动程序,尤其是那些用于图形卡或存储设备等硬件组件的驱动程序,可能会导致此错误。
  3. 损坏的系统文件:如果必需系统文件损坏或缺失,则Windows在尝试访问它们时可能会遇到问题,从而导致此错误。
  4. BIOS问题:过时或损坏的BIOS可能会导致与硬件相关的错误,包括“ Reference_by_pointer”错误。
  5. 软件冲突:有时,第三方软件会干扰系统操作,从而导致这种类型的BSOD错误。
  6. 超频:超频CPU或GPU可能会破坏您的系统稳定,从而有可能触发此错误。

可以在不重新启动计算机的情况下修复“ Reference_by_pointer”错误?

虽然可能在不重新启动计算机的情况下进行某些临时修复程序,但解决“ Reference_by_pointer”错误通常需要重新启动。为什么:

  • 硬件检查: Windows内存诊断或MEMTEST86之类的工具通常需要重新启动系统才能对RAM进行彻底检查。
  • 驱动程序更新:更新驱动程序通常需要系统重新启动以有效地应用更改。
  • 系统文件检查器: SFC工具可能需要重新启动以完成其维修过程并应用任何修复程序。
  • BIOS更新:更新BIOS涉及重新启动计算机以输入BIOS设置并应用更新。
  • 清洁启动:执行干净的启动并测试错误是否持续存在需要重新启动。

尽管您可以尝试一些初步的故障排除步骤,例如检查事件查看器日志或最近安装的应用程序而无需重新启动,但几乎总是需要重新启动系统。

是否建议使用特定的软件工具来诊断“ Reference_by_pointer”错误?

是的,多种软件工具对于诊断和解决“ Referention_by_pointer”错误特别有用:

  1. Windows内存诊断:此工具内置在Windows中,可以帮助诊断有缺陷的RAM,这是“ Reference_by_pointer”错误的常见原因。要运行它,请在“开始”菜单中搜索“ Windows Memory Diagnostic”,然后按照提示重新启动并检查内存问题。
  2. memtest86:一种更高级的内存测试工具,memtest86对于识别内存问题非常有效。您需要使用MEMTEST86创建可引导的USB驱动器,并在系统启动期间运行它。
  3. 系统文件检查器(SFC):此工具检查并修复损坏的系统文件。通过打开命令提示符作为管理员并输入sfc /scannow来运行它。
  4. 驱动程序验证器:此内置的Windows工具有助于识别有故障的驱动程序。要使用它,请打开命令提示符作为管理员和键入verifier 。选择“创建标准设置”,然后选择“自动选择安装在此计算机上的所有驱动程序”以开始验证过程。
  5. BluesCreenView: BluesCreenView来自Nirsoft的免费实用程序分析崩溃转储文件,以帮助查明可能导致BSOD的驱动程序或模块,包括“ Reference_by_pointer”错误。
  6. 挑战:另一个用于分析崩溃转储文件的有用工具,捕钉可以提供有关导致系统崩溃的原因的详细信息,有助于识别和解决“ Reference_by_pointer”错误。

使用这些工具可以大大有助于诊断和修复“ Reference_by_pointer”错误,从而有助于恢复系统稳定性。

以上是如何求解Windows错误代码和' Reference_by_pointer” (0x00000018)的详细内容。更多信息请关注PHP中文网其他相关文章!

本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板